Why Leg Vein Problems Are Especially Common Here

Three overlapping factors put Mount Olive residents at elevated risk for venous insufficiency. First, the long commutes along I-80 and surrounding corridors mean extended periods of sitting, which allows blood to pool in the lower leg veins and gradually damages the valves that keep circulation moving upward. Second, residents working in trades, retail, or healthcare spend hours standing, a separate but equally recognized contributor to varicose and spider vein development. Third, the town’s largely suburban layout with limited walkable infrastructure reduces the incidental daily movement that supports healthy venous return, compounding both of those occupational patterns.

What the Vein Treatment Process Involves

Care begins with a free screening, bookable online or by phone, with same-week appointments almost always available. A physician-performed duplex ultrasound then maps vein anatomy precisely before any procedure begins. From that imaging, patients receive a personalized plan using minimally invasive procedures, performed without general anesthesia and completed in 30 to 60 minutes. Patients walk out the same day. Does my insurance cover vein treatment, or will I be paying out of pocket?

Coverage depends on your specific plan and whether the procedure is deemed medically necessary. Purely cosmetic vein procedures are frequently not covered. Dr. Issa’s practice works with most insurances, but you should verify with your insurer whether your specific procedure, such as sclerotherapy or endovenous ablation, is covered and confirm in-network status beforehand.
